Bata (Spanish pronunciation: [ˈbata]) is a port city in the Litoral province of Equatorial Guinea. It is the largest city in Equatorial Guinea. It lies on the Atlantic Ocean coast of Río Muni. Bata was the capital of Equatorial Guinea.
